What Should I Know About Pandol (e.g., Purpose, Uses, Dosing, Administration, And Safety)?

Pandol is a brand name for paracetamol, a common over-the-counter medication used to relieve mild to moderate pain and reduce fever. It's often used for headaches, muscle aches, and cold symptoms. The typical adult dose is 500mg to 1000mg every 4 to 6 hours, not exceeding 4000mg in 24 hours. Always follow the package instructions and consult a healthcare provider if unsure. Avoid alcohol while taking Pandol to prevent liver damage.
